Ligue 1 34-0 is a free football game on Kickabout. You draft an eleven from the Ligue 1's clubs past and present, pick a real manager, then play a full 34-game season match by match. The aim is the perfect record: win every game, 34-0-0, no draws and no defeats.
Why is Ligue 1 34-0 and not 38-0?
Ligue 1 reduced to 18 clubs, so a season is 34 games. That makes a flawless season 34-0-0 rather than 38-0-0.
